Melissa Rauch is a stand-up comedian and actress from the United States. Melissa Rauch is best known for her role on CBS’s hit sitcom “The Big Bang Theory” as Dr. Bernadette Rostenkowski-Wolowitz.

Where was Melissa Rauch born? Ethnicity, Nationality, Family, Education

Melissa Rauch was born on June 23, 1980, in Marlboro Township, New Jersey. She was born under the sign of Cancer and is an American citizen. Her full name is Melissa Ivy Rauch. She is now 40 years old and descended from Ashkenazi Jews.

She believes in Judaism. Her parents’ names are Susan and David Rauch. Melissa’s parents are both Jewish, and she grew up in a wealthy family with her brother Ben Rauch.

Is Melissa Rauch Married? Relationship

Melissa was previously married. She met screenwriter Winston Beigel in college. The couple married in 2007. Winston later took his wife’s surname. Rauch announced her pregnancy on July 11, 2017, and revealed that she had previously miscarried. Melissa and Winston’s daughter, Sadie, was born in late 2017. Rauch made the announcement on her Instagram account on December 4th.

How did Melissa Rauch start her Professional Career?

Melissa Rauch’s career began as a regular contributor to VH1’s “Best Week Ever” television show. In New York, she also worked as a comedian. Rauch made her feature film debut as Megan in Tom DiCillo’s comedy ‘Delirious,’ alongside Steve Buscemi, Michael Pitt, and Alison Lohman.

A year later, she was supposed to make her small-screen debut in ’12 Miles of Bad Road,’ a television series that was supposed to air on HBO but only six episodes were filmed due to the Writers Guild of America strike in 2007-08. Later, HBO announced that the show would not be broadcast.

In 2008-09, she made her television debut as Tina in the first and only season of the short-lived sitcom ‘Kath & Kim’. In 2009, she wrote, produced, directed, and starred in ‘The Condom Killer,’ a short film. The following year, she co-wrote ‘Partially Stalked Love,’ another short film.

Dr. Bernadette Rostenkowski-Wolowitz, Rauch’s character on ‘The Big Bang Theory,’ first appeared in season three as a coworker of Penny (Kaley Cuoco) and a possible love interest of Howard Wolowitz (Simon Helberg). She was a regular on the show by season four.

Rauch and Amy Farrah Fowler, played by Mayim Bialik, both joined the show’s cast in the same season and have had parallel arcs. It has already aired 11 seasons, and the 12th will begin on September 24, 2018. She made an appearance in an episode of ‘The Office’ (US), as Summer in season three of ‘True Blood,’ and in the television film ‘Wrong vs. Wrong’ in 2010.

She appeared in the 2013 comedy-drama ‘Are You Here?’ alongside Owen Wilson, Zach Galifianakis, and Amy Poehler. The first film based on Melissa and her husband’s screenplay was released not long after. Rauch played Hope Ann Greggory in the film ‘The Bronze,’ a former gymnastics bronze medalist who lives off her past glory in her hometown.

Rauch is also well-known for his work as a voice actor. She voiced Francine in the 2016 American computer-animated comedy film ‘Ice Age: Collision Course,’ as well as Harley Quinn in ‘Batman and Harley Quinn.’ She has also provided the voice of Fairy Tizzy in ‘Sofia the First,’ Kiki in ‘Scooby-Doo! and the Beach Beastie,’ and The Wasp in ‘Marvel’s Ant-Man’ (2015).
